A gypsum train, from Kingscourt, approaching Tara Mines Junction N8567 : Oldcastle and Kingscourt Railway Junction. The junction (out of picture) had just been built on the site of the former Navan West Junction – hence the signs of excavation on the right.
The Drogheda - Navan - Kingscourt railway :: O0974

Opened, in sections, by four railway companies between 1850 and 1875. Drogheda – Navan closed to passengers in 1958, Navan – Kingscourt in 1947. There are two short branches – to Platin cement factory at Drogheda and the Tara mines at Navan. The Navan – Kingscourt section handled gypsum trains until 2001. The line still serves the Tara mines.
